What type of gas is produced in fermentation of dough, cheese making, and production of beverages?
Options
- ACarbon dioxide (CO₂)
- BMethane
- CHydrogen (H₂)
- DOxygen (O₂)
Correct answer
A. Carbon dioxide (CO₂)
Step-by-step solution
Microbes produce different types of gaseous end-products during growth and metabolism. The type of the gas produced depends upon the microbes and the organic substrates they utilise. In the examples cited in relation to fermentation of dough, cheese making and production of beverages, the main gas produced was CO2..
